Pro athletes may receive a large paycheck, but that paycheck is only large for a few years or, at best, a decade or two, depending on what sport they play, their contract terms, how well they perform, and how injuries affect their career. Coaches and athletic department personnel reap the rewards of athletic labor whilst not paying the workers themselves. Many pro athletes earn in a single year or a few years what the average worker may not see in a lifetime, but this can give a false sense of security.
